List of names as written Various modes of spelling Authorities for spelling Situation Description remarks
LOCHAN NA CRUADHACH Lochan na Cruadhach Revd [Reverend] A. Cameron Glengarry
Mr D McPherson. Glenquoich
Mr A. Cameron. Gleanncòsaidh
093 A small Loch rather more than a mile west from "Loch a Chliathain"
It is situated at the lowest part of the watershed between"Loch Quoich" & "Loch Nevis"
Meaning. "Little Loch of the Hillside"
ALLT LOCHAN NA CRUADHACH Allt Lochan na Cruadhach Revd [Reverend] A. Cameron Glengarry
Mr D McPherson. Glenquoich
Mr A. Cameron. Gleanncòsaidh
093 A Burn flowing out of "Lochan na Cruadhaich" and falling into "Lochan nam Breac". Meaning "Burn of the Little Loch of the Hillside"
COIREREIDH Coireréidh Revd [Reverend] A. Cameron Glengarry
Mr D McPherson. Glenquoich
Mr A. Cameron. Gleanncòsaidh
093 A shepherd's house at the side of "Allt a Choire Réidh" and near to its junction with the "Gairanan River"
Property of Donald Cameron Esq of Lochiel.
Meaning "Smooth Hollow"
